Understanding Modrinth: A Modern Minecraft Modding Platform

Modrinth is a community-driven platform for discovering, sharing, and downloading Minecraft mods, resource packs, and other content. It distinguishes itself from older platforms like CurseForge through its open-source nature, modern design, and commitment to user privacy. Its goal is to provide a safe and user-friendly environment for both mod developers and players. The platform emphasizes transparency and community moderation to maintain the quality and security of its content. Unlike some platforms, Modrinth has a decentralized approach, allowing for more flexibility and innovation.

Modrinth’s Core Principles

* **Open Source:** Modrinth’s open-source nature allows anyone to inspect the platform’s code and contribute to its development, fostering transparency and community involvement.
* **Community Moderation:** Modrinth relies heavily on its community to identify and report potentially harmful or malicious content.
* **Modern Design:** The platform boasts a clean, intuitive interface that makes it easy to find and manage mods.
* **Privacy-Focused:** Modrinth prioritizes user privacy and minimizes data collection.

Potential Risks on Modrinth

Despite these safeguards, potential risks remain:

* **Malware:** While Modrinth actively scans for malware, sophisticated malware can still slip through. Users should always exercise caution when downloading mods from any source.
* **Backdoors:** Some mods may contain hidden backdoors that allow unauthorized access to your computer. These can be difficult to detect, even with automated scanning.
* **Data Theft:** Malicious mods could potentially steal sensitive information from your computer, such as passwords or personal data.
* **Resource Hogs:** Even if a mod isn’t malicious, it could be poorly optimized and consume excessive resources, slowing down your computer or causing crashes.
* **Compatibility Issues:** Incompatible mods can cause crashes, glitches, or other problems with your Minecraft installation.

Safe Modding Practices: Protecting Yourself on Modrinth

Even with Modrinth’s security measures, it’s crucial to adopt safe modding practices to protect yourself from potential threats. These practices are essential for minimizing the risk of downloading malicious mods or encountering other security issues. By following these guidelines, you can significantly enhance your safety while enjoying the benefits of modding.

* **Download Mods Only from Trusted Sources:** Stick to downloading mods directly from Modrinth’s official website or app. Avoid downloading mods from unofficial sources, as they may contain malware.
* **Read Mod Descriptions Carefully:** Before downloading a mod, carefully read its description and reviews. Look for any red flags, such as vague descriptions, excessive permissions requests, or negative reviews.
* **Check Developer Reputation:** Research the developer of the mod. Look for verified developers with a good track record of creating safe and reliable mods.
* **Use a Reputable Antivirus Program:** Install and regularly update a reputable antivirus program to protect your computer from malware. Scan downloaded mods for viruses before installing them.
* **Keep Your Minecraft Installation Up to Date:** Keeping your Minecraft installation up to date ensures that you have the latest security patches and bug fixes.
* **Backup Your Minecraft World:** Before installing any mods, back up your Minecraft world to prevent data loss in case of compatibility issues or other problems.
* **Use a Separate Minecraft Instance:** Consider using a separate Minecraft instance for modding. This can help to isolate any potential issues and prevent them from affecting your main Minecraft world.
